AI and Machine Learning in a Changing World

Apple introduced Siri in 2011, showcasing how convolutional neural networks, speech recognition, and natural language processing enable a voice-activated interface. Siri lets users perform searches, get suggestions, and complete tasks using online services.

Everyone knows that cats and the internet have a long and symbiotic connection. As a result, it’s no surprise that this fun cooperation reached a key milestone in 2012. By observing unlabeled pictures from video frames, the Google Brain Team, led by Jeff Dean and Andrew Ng, constructed a neural network that identified cats on YouTube.

The Mayflower, Mimicry, and Medicine

With the release of the Google Duplex extension, Google increased Google Assistant’s ability to carry on realistic, genuine conversations by emulating human voices, replete with lingering doubts, repetitions, and reasonable intonations. Google Assistant can presently be used to make restaurant reservations, with ambitions to expand its powers to include routinely booking other types of appointments and possibly serving as a translator. Consider robocalling, but far smarter and indistinguishable from actual human voices in some cases.

The Mayflower Autonomous Ship will traverse the Atlantic using machine intelligence and peripheral computing devices, illustrating AI’s application in autonomous navigation. The sea, on the other hand, brings with it a unique set of unknown elements that will undoubtedly put AI and machine learning to the test. The voyage illustrates the challenges AI must overcome in real-world, dynamic environments. When Google presented a lung cancer diagnosis supplied by artificial intelligence in 2019, it was the medical field’s time to gain from fast-improving AI technology. The system, which was powered by deep learning and used an algorithm to analyze computer tomography (CT) scans, was more accurate than what human radiologists could achieve. Technological advancements are often faster than cultural standards. To guarantee that ethical growth and practices are in place, new standards of participation must be developed.

On a fundamental level, labor experts are concerned about people losing their jobs to machines. Privacy activists are also concerned about the way virtual assistants and natural-sounding chat bots (with working vocabularies) collect personal data.

As Certified Ethical Hackers know, using AI and ML to regulate and guard against harmful applications of such technology will be a growing trend in the next few years.
